Our Approach To Wound Care

BVC Wound Care & Hyperbaric Medicine is a specialty outpatient clinic dedicated to treating many types of non-healing wounds. However, saving patients from unnecessary or avoidable lower limb amputations is our mission. Amputations related to the complications of peripheral arterial disease, or diabetes mellitus, are the most common cause of lower-extremity amputations. Approximately 50,000-60,000 major lower-extremity amputations are performed each year in the U.S. as a result of diabetes-related complications.

We treat various wound types

The staff at BVC Wound Care & Hyperbaric Medicine is here to help you take charge of your non-healing wound using effective treatment options that are tailored to your diagnosis. Our team of experts treats conditions such as:

  • Diabetic foot ulcers
  • Venous leg ulcers
  • Pressure sores 
  • Non-healing skin grafts
  • Wounds involving bone or soft tissue infections 

Services

Because every patient is unique, we will begin with a thorough assessment to determine the underlying cause of your wound and then implement a treatment plan. Treatments/interventions may include:

  • Special tests of circulation
  • X-ray or other imaging 
  • Debridement (removal of dead tissue)
  • Hyperbaric oxygen therapy (HBOT)
  • Special dressings or devices to help heal the wound

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y

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y (HBOT) is a treatment in which the patient breathes 100% pure oxygen while inside of a pressurized chamber. The pressure inside of a hyperbaric oxygen chamber is about two-and-a-half times greater than the normal pressure in the atmosphere. This high-pressure dose of oxygen helps your blood carry more oxygen to your organs and tissues to promote wound healing. It also activates the white blood cells to fight infection.

Wounds and conditions that are commonly treated with HBOT include, but are not limited to:

  • Chronic bone infections
  • Compromised skin grafts or flaps
  • Diabetic lower extremity wounds
  • Late effects of radiation (bony and soft tissue)

If you are a candidate for HBOT, a staff member will tell you how many treatments you will need. Before beginning your treatment, you will be given 100% cotton clothing to wear in the chamber. No cosmetics, perfumes, hair preparations, deodorants, wigs, jewelry, or electronic devices are allowed in the chamber (most pacemakers are allowed). 

Most treatments last about two hours. During treatment, you may watch television, a movie or take a nap
